mysql相同字段怎么查的简单介绍

mysql 全库查询或两张表有相同字段查询方法。

是要张三的英语成绩?

创新互联坚持网页设计,我们不会倒闭、转行,已经持续稳定运营十年。专业网站制作公司技术,丰富的成功经验和创作思维,提供一站式互联网解决方案,携手广大客户,共同发展进步。我们不仅会设计网站,更会成都全网营销推广。帮助中小型企业在“互联网+"的时代里通过推广营销传播路线转型升级,累计帮助多家客户实现网络营销化,与我们一起携手共创未来!

如果两张表的结构一样的话可以这样试一下

select * from 2009-sutdent where name like '%张三%' and career like '%英语%'

union

select * from 2011-sutdent where name like '%张三%' and career like '%英语%'

mysql如何查询一个库里所有表的相同字段

表之间有关联关系吗,有的话 就 join 啊,查询的时候 每张表做不同的别名,比如a,b,c

查询的时候就

select

a.age,

b.age,

c.age from table1 as a

join table2 as b on a.xxx=b.xxx

join table3 as c on a.xxx=c.xxx

where xxxxxx

mysql查询某字段相同的记录

select * from 表名 where match_id in (select match_id from 表名 where team_id='a' or team_id='b' group by match_id)

MySQL 怎样通过相同字段,查询另一个表中的数据

实现的方法非常多,包括内连接、左连接、右连接、自然连接、非指定连接类型的连接,in关键字子查询、带比较符的子查询、exists关键字子查询、any关键字子查询、all关键字子查询、独立子查询、父子连接子查询等。由于内容繁杂,详细这里无法展开。

下面举例两表通过字段'学号"关联查出张三同学的的各科成绩

表结构如下

students(sid,sname)

scores(sid,cid,grade)

SQL查询语句

select a.sid,a.sname,b.cid,b.grade

from students a inner join

scores b on a.sid=b.sid

where a.name='张三';


文章名称:mysql相同字段怎么查的简单介绍
当前路径:http://azwzsj.com/article/dosjjpg.html